Output c8676e923c9353dbb61c1859b09784123fb8c0aab55a626cf1f117fef0bd1830:0

value
41004695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b678a9f8de94810e9a572d92325b1081b643c78a OP_EQUAL
address
MQXymDpQmG431gWjoNr8m5EzDAy3ABaPfx
transaction
c8676e923c9353dbb61c1859b09784123fb8c0aab55a626cf1f117fef0bd1830
spent
true